Psychologists
Psychologists are trained in a range of psychological tests and strategies. They are able to assess the strengths and weak points in an individual's life, figure out the reason for their mental disorder, understand how they think and feel, and deal mental treatment.
Psychologist's operate in lots of different settings including main care medical workplaces, community health centers and specialized mental healthcare centers. Medical evaluations in these settings work to ensure that a patient's mental health and physical wellness is being addressed at the same time by a certified health care group.
Psychologists vary from psychiatrists because they can not prescribe medications. After finishing a bachelor's degree, psychologists spend a number of years in graduate school learning more about behavioral research study and conducting tests. They also learn to administer, score and analyze mental testing. Psychiatrists, on the other hand, undergo 11 years of medical training to end up being medical doctors, and after that do specialist training in psychiatry. They can compose prescriptions for medication.

Addiction Counselors.
Addiction therapists help individuals conquer drug or alcoholism. They work to develop a strong bond with their clients, called a healing alliance, which produces a sense of trust. They likewise provide education about dependency and how it impacts an individual's life.
A therapist's tasks might include assisting a patient understand and accept their addiction and the treatment they are receiving. They can also help relative in dealing with a liked one's dependency by supplying them with information and assistance.
Some counselors deal with other specialists, such as psychiatrists or psychologists. This enables a more comprehensive approach to addiction treatment. Therapists are likewise accountable for collaborating and establishing follow-up or aftercare programs for their clients or clients. Continuing education courses can assist an addiction counselor develop brand-new abilities and broaden their knowledge of different treatment designs. Eventually, their goal is to enhance a patient's quality of life and assist them recuperate from their dependency.
Mental Health Nurses
Nurses are an essential part of a patient's care group. They can assist with medications, education, and other aspects of a customer's treatment plan. They might operate in mental health centers or with private practices. They can likewise refer customers to other specialists for extra treatment.
Psychiatric nurses are trained in the assessment and treatment of psychological health issues. This function often needs them to work closely with psychiatrists and psychologists. They are also anticipated to be knowledgeable about the current research study and trends in mental health treatment.
Psychiatric psychological health nurses were discovered to use several explanatory conceptual designs when evaluating their patients. These consist of a psychodynamic design, a biopsychosocial method, and a phenomenological structure. They likewise prioritize their client's requirements. For instance, a patient with suicidal thoughts might need more attention than a person who has actually lost their job. The nurses are also responsible for administering medication, either in oral type or intramuscularly.
